Comprehending the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ement options, it's basic to understand that car keys can be found in various types, each with different replacement processes and costs. Here is a list of typical car key types:

Traditional Keys: These are standard metal keys that mechanically run the locks of the car. They are simplest to replace.

Transponder Keys: These keys include a computer chip that interacts with the car's ignition system. If lost, they should be set to avoid theft.

Smart Keys: These are high-tech devices that enable for keyless entry and ignition. They typically require to be programmed at the car dealership or a specialized locksmith professional.

Key Fobs: Similar to wise keys, key fobs enable remote access to your vehicle. They typically include buttons for locking/unlocking doors and might require reprogramming.

Comprehending the type of key you have will affect how you tackle getting a replacement.
Steps to Obtain a Replacement Car Key
Below is a step-by-step guide on how to replace your lost or harmed car key:
1. Identify the Type of Key NeededFigure out whether you have a standard key, transponder key, clever key, or key fob.2. Examine Your Car's DocumentationCheck out your vehicle owner's handbook, as it might supply particular info about the key type and replacement procedures.3. Report the Loss (if needed)If your key was taken, think about reporting the loss to regional authorities and your insurance provider for further protection against theft.4. Select a Replacement MethodChoose in between the following alternatives for changing your key:Options for Replacement:Contact Your Car Dealership: This is typically the most reputable but can be the most expensive choice.Visit a Local Locksmith: Many locksmith professionals have the tools needed to make a brand-new key and program transponder and smart keys at a lower cost than dealerships.Use Key Replacement Services: Companies specializing in car key replacement services can typically supply a quick solution.DIY Key Cutting: If you have a standard key, some hardware shops can cut key blanks for you, although this will not work for transponder keys or key fobs.5. Offer Required InformationWhatever option you select, guarantee you have the necessary documents, such as:Proof of ownership (vehicle title or registration)Identification (chauffeur's license)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)6. Key ProgrammingIf your key needs programming, deal with the locksmith professional or car dealership to have it configured to work with your vehicle's ignition system.7. Test the New KeyMake sure to evaluate the brand-new key to validate it works effectively with your vehicle's doors and ignition.Expense of Car Key Replacement
Understanding the costs involved can prepare vehicle owners for the monetary aspect of getting a key replacement. Below is a summary of prospective expenses associated with each replacement alternative:
Replacement MethodApproximated Cost RangeCar Dealership₤ 200 - ₤ 600Regional Locksmith₤ 100 - ₤ 250Key Replacement Service₤ 100 - ₤ 300DIY Key Cutting (Traditional)₤ 10 - ₤ 50
Keep in mind: Costs can vary substantially based on the make and model of the vehicle, and geographic area. For luxury vehicles or specific designs, replacement expenses might be greater.
